After a long hiatus, Realme has unveiled its new smartwatch, the Realme Watch 5. Following last year’s model, the new watch is particularly notable for its larger screen and communication features.
Realme Watch 5 Unveiled
The Realme Watch 5 features a 1.97-inch AMOLED display to provide users with a wider viewing area. This display offers a resolution of 390×540 pixels. Technical features include a 60Hz refresh rate and a high brightness level of 600 nits (peak brightness). The device is also IP68 certified, meaning it is water and dust resistant.

The watch’s key features include health and fitness tracking. The device includes standard sensors such as a heart rate monitor, sleep tracking, and blood oxygen monitoring.
108 different workout modes are offered for athletes. GPS and GNSS systems are integrated for location tracking. The watch, which also offers a wealth of customization options, offers over 300 watch themes.
One of the Realme Watch 5’s standout features is its communication capabilities. In addition to standard Bluetooth calling, the watch features a dedicated Bluetooth intercom mode that simplifies device-to-device communication.
The company, which prioritizes energy efficiency, claims that the watch offers up to 14 days of battery life thanks to a more efficient user interface. The Realme Watch 5 smartwatch carries a price tag of €70 and is slated for release in November.
